If you’re seeing thin areas in your lawn, especially after summer heat or heavy use, you know the problem: seed thrown on top of existing grass or bare dirt often fails to grow. That’s a waste of money and time. Here in Eagleville, where properties are large and sun exposure is full, getting new seed to actually take root is critical. My approach is simple. I don’t just aerate or just seed; I do them together using a method designed for reliability, not callbacks. Core aeration is the most practical way to get the necessary seed-to-soil contact without harming your existing turf. I run my aerator in a precise 45-degree diamond pattern, which creates more holes per square foot than the circles or basic crosses others use, leading to uniform germination that looks right from the start. For a neighborhood like Eagle View, where homes have the space for gatherings and kids playing, that consistent coverage matters. The seed I use is the real difference. I source a custom blend of top-performing tall fescue and Kentucky bluegrass cultivars based on years of NTEP trial data for our climate. This isn’t generic contractor mix or Kentucky 31, which is riddled with weed seeds like dallisgrass. My blend is Sod Quality Certified, meaning it’s tested for zero noxious weeds and inspected at every step, so you’re only planting grass. I use a metered drop seeder right on the aerator, placing seed directly into the holes. This prevents waste on driveways and gives you clean lines along your beds. Timing is key. Everyone waits for October, but seeding in September gives the grass time to use its internal resources so it’s ready when ideal fall conditions hit.
